Microphone, motion-picture camera, and motion-picture camera.

All of these are associated with what great inventor?

Answer: Thomas Alva Edison

Step-by-step explanation:

Edison´s was one of the world's most prolific inventors, and some of his designs were fundamental to the development of sound His Carbon Microphone (1877-78) helped further develope Graham Bell´s telephone. And his Kinetoscope, Kinetograph and Kinetophone (1888-1890s), developed with his assistant William Dickson, allowed to watch and record motion pictures.
